根據您提供的訊息,出現了 "Failed to start apache2.service: Unit apache2.service is masked." 的錯誤訊息。這表示 Apache2 服務已被鎖定(masked),無法啟動。
若要解除鎖定並啟動 Apache2 服務,您可以執行以下步驟:
- 解除鎖定(unmask)Apache2 服務:
sudo systemctl unmask apache2.service
- 啟動 Apache2 服務:
sudo systemctl start apache2.service
這些指令將解除鎖定並啟動 Apache2 服務。如果一切順利,您應該能夠成功啟動 Apache2。
請注意,如果您之前已成功移除 Apache2 套件,但仍然看到這個錯誤訊息,可能是因為在移除套件之前未停用 Apache2 服務。在移除套件之前,建議先停用服務:
sudo systemctl stop apache2.service
然後再執行移除指令:
sudo apt-get remove apache2
這樣可以確保在移除套件之前已經停用了相關的服務。